Skip to content

Merge pull request #34 from Reynard-G/development #5

Merge pull request #34 from Reynard-G/development

Merge pull request #34 from Reynard-G/development #5

name: 🚀 Deploy (staging)
on:
push:
branches:
- release/staging
paths-ignore:
- ".vscode/**"
- "README.md"
concurrency:
group: ${{ github.workflow }}-${{ github.ref }}
cancel-in-progress: true
env:
FLY_API_TOKEN: ${{ secrets.FLY_API_TOKEN_STAGING }}
jobs:
deploy:
name: 🚀 Deploy
runs-on: ubuntu-latest
steps:
- name: ⬇️ Checkout repo
uses: actions/checkout@v4
- name: 🎈 Setup Fly
uses: superfly/flyctl-actions/setup-flyctl@master
- name: 🚀 Deploy Staging
run: flyctl deploy --remote-only --config ./fly.staging.toml
env:
FLY_API_TOKEN: ${{ secrets.FLY_API_TOKEN_STAGING }}